Investment / Re: Why Is Nigerian Government Borrowing From China When There Are Other Options by lugado: 12:13am On Sep 16, 2020 |
Theevilone:lemme explain to you in the most dead simplest way ever. 1 naira is not the internationally agreed trade money so you cant pay back in naira when Nigeria borrowed from china we were given in dollars not naira for the money to be useful to us here we have to convert it to naira. And the only way is to look for someone to give us naira and take the dollars. since we dont produce many goods here, many individuals and companies will buy the borrowed dollars with their naira so they can buy their foreign products. 2 if the government produces a lot of naira to pay their debts, who will buy the naira and give us dollars that is required to pay back since naira is not spent or required on the international scene so the only reason to produce more naira is for the government or companies to produce international goods or services that will require our naira to produce our local products. right now the major products we produce that fetches us dollars are crude oil and agric produce and it's not enough because what we import is greater than what we export, so we need more dollars than naira so digest that for now i would love to go further on how it causes inflation but you don't need that for now peace 2 Likes |
